Treating a cough, cold or allergy when you're pregnant

Lindsay Leider, CNM, APRN • June 3, 2019

Feeling the sniffles? Congested? Let's see if we can help you feel a little bit better.

Spring is in full swing!  With the changes in weather and “May flowers” blooming, also comes allergy season. Dealing with seasonal allergies can be frustrating enough, but feeling like you aren’t able to take your “usual” allergy medications once you are pregnant can make it even more frustrating.

Some natural remedies for allergies, coughs, and colds include eucalyptus inhalants (or fresh Trader Joe’s eucalyptus hanging in your shower!), using a humidifier in your room at night, saline rinses/sprays (like Neil Med Sinus Rinse or Neti Pot), increasing your fluid intake, warm liquids like soup, and rest when possible.

If your nasal congestion is causing a sore throat, gargling warm salt water 3-5 times a day is usually helpful.

If these natural remedies just aren’t enough, it is ok to take Allegra, Claritin, Zyrtec or Benadryl while pregnant. For congestion it is ok to use Vicks Vapor Rub or take Mucinex, Sudafed, or Tylenol cough/cold/sinus formulas. *Please do not take Sudafed if you have hypertension*.

Lastly, it is ok to use throat lozenges/cough drops or take Cepacol, Cepastat, or Dimetapp if you have a cough.

In the event that NONE of these natural and over the counter options are helping or if your mucus starts to change from clear to a green or yellow color, please come into the office so we can treat you appropriately!
